The Unseen Hand: Agricultural Expansion and Urban Sprawl

\n

One of the most significant, albeit often subtle, drivers of forest loss in the U.S. is the relentless pressure from agricultural expansion and urban sprawl. While not always resulting in complete clear-cutting, the conversion of forested land to agricultural use, particularly for commodity crops like corn and soy, or for livestock grazing, leads to permanent habitat loss and fragmentation. Similarly, the outward growth of metropolitan areas consumes forested tracts, often on the urban fringe, breaking up contiguous forest ecosystems and diminishing their ecological services. This process is particularly evident in states with strong agricultural sectors and growing populations, such as parts of the Midwest and the Southeast. For instance, the conversion of Appalachian forests for mountaintop removal mining, though a distinct issue, exemplifies the destructive potential of resource extraction and land conversion. A practical tip for understanding this trend is to examine county-level land-use change data, which often reveals the gradual encroachment of development and agriculture into forested areas.

The Climate Conundrum: Wildfires, Pests, and Shifting Ecosystems

\n

Climate change is emerging as a formidable force reshaping America’s forests, exacerbating existing threats and introducing new ones. Increasingly frequent and intense wildfires, particularly in the Western U.S., are devastating vast tracts of forest, altering species composition, and impacting carbon sequestration capabilities. The prolonged drought conditions and rising temperatures create a perfect storm for these megafires. Beyond fire, a warming climate is also facilitating the spread and virulence of forest pests and diseases, such as the mountain pine beetle in the Rockies or the emerald ash borer across the Midwest and Northeast. These outbreaks can decimate tree populations, leading to significant forest dieback and altering ecosystem structure. For example, the ongoing struggle to manage the spread of the spongy moth (formerly gypsy moth) across the Eastern U.S. highlights the challenges of combating invasive species amplified by climate shifts. A statistic to consider: the acreage burned by wildfires in the U.S. has significantly increased over the past few decades, with many of the largest fire years occurring in recent memory.

Economic Pressures and Shifting Forest Management Paradigms

\n

Economic factors play a pivotal role in how forests are managed and, consequently, their long-term health. The demand for timber and wood products, while essential for many industries, can lead to unsustainable harvesting practices if not carefully regulated. Conversely, declining timber markets can disincentivize active forest management, leading to the accumulation of fuel loads and increased wildfire risk, particularly on private lands. Furthermore, the economic viability of maintaining forest cover for ecosystem services like water purification and carbon sequestration is often undervalued. This economic imbalance can push landowners towards more profitable, but ecologically detrimental, land uses. Consider the challenges faced by small, private forest landowners who may lack the resources for sustainable management or feel compelled to sell their land for development due to economic pressures. A practical tip is to research local and state-level incentive programs designed to support sustainable forestry and conservation easements, which aim to bridge this economic gap.
